Without a heater the waterbed will assume the temperature of the room - 2 º, in most cases 65 to 75 º ; that's at least twenty degrees below your body temperature. Since the water can absorb a great deal of body heat a unheated waterbed will feel very cold. The temperature must be brought up to within a few degrees of body temperature in order to be comfortable and relaxing. Some softside waterbeds use insulating mattress toppers that eliminate the use of a heater.
